Donald Trump and Elon Musk meet and shake hands months after messy split
"Donald Trump met with billionaire Elon Musk, his once trusted adviser with whom the president had a spectacular public falling out, at a memorial event for right-wing activist Charlie Kirk, raising speculation that the two could be reconciling. Trump shook hands with and chatted to Musk, who once led the president's so-called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E), which took a hatchet to the US federal workforce and agencies in the early months of Trump's second administration."
"Musk donated more than $270m to Trump's presidential campaign, barnstorming key battleground states for the Republican. After the election, he oversaw the launch of the DOGE, a controversial initiative that eliminated thousands of government jobs deemed by the agency to be part of a pattern of waste, fraud and abuse. But Musk broke with Trump over the White House's flagship tax and spending bill, which Musk called utterly insane and destructive."
Donald Trump met Elon Musk at a memorial for right-wing activist Charlie Kirk in Glendale, Arizona, where they shook hands, chatted and sat together in stadium stands. Musk previously led the so-called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) early in Trump's second administration, an initiative that eliminated thousands of government jobs deemed wasteful. Musk donated more than $270 million to Trump's presidential campaign and barnstormed key battleground states. The pair later had a public falling out over the White House tax and spending bill and allegations tied to the Epstein files. Trump suggested he might consider deporting Musk, who announced an America First party that has not materialized. Musk posted an image captioned "For Charlie" and the White House shared video of their meeting; it is unknown if this was their first encounter since the feud.
